In today’s cinema full of market trends, there stand a very few names that do something unique and interesting on a low budget. During the current era of super loud, wild, and mad action films, Gandhi Talks tries to give the hearing ability of the audience a rest. It is a silent comedy drama film that has hit the theaters in 2026, led by Arvind Swamy, Vijay Sethupathi, Aditi Rao Hydari, Siddharth Jadhav, and Mahesh Manjrekar. Is it actually a good watch rather than just a unique try? Read our Gandhi Talks review to find out.

Gandhi Talks Plot
A young and unemployed graduate, Mahadev (Vijay Sethupathi), struggles to land a job while he has an ailing mother at home. During his consistent search, he crosses paths with a businessman, Boseman (Arvind Swamy), who was once wealthy but whose life collapsed due to betrayal and losses. After meeting him, Mahadev hatches a plan that might change his life.
During this journey, Mahadev also crosses paths with a thief (Siddharth Jadhav), with whom he tries to exploit Boseman’s crisis while maintaining a healthy relationship with his girlfriend (Aditi Rao Hydari) living across his balcony. As for the girl, her mother wants her to get married as soon as possible and makes her meet a suitable boy in the process.

What is Silent Film?
A silent film, as the category suggests, is a movie where characters do not speak to each other through dialogue, but songs or background music constantly support their story, which, in the case of the Gandhi Talks film, is given by A.R. Rahman. The era of silent films in Indian cinema ended after Alam Ara (1931), the first sound film of India. However, to the majority of the Indians, it is a known and relevant way of entertainment. A few examples of silent films include those that featured Charlie Chaplin.
Besides just films, there are many shows or even cartoons that Indians can relate to, among silent comedies such as Tom & Jerry, Mr Bean, DuckTales, etc. Among shows, a well-known example is Gutur Gu, which used to be a highly loved comedy show on SAB TV from 2010 to 2014.
